Elm元组
示例
元组是任何类型的值的有序列表。
(True, "Hello!", 42)
不能更改元组的结构或更新值。
Elm中的元组被视为原始数据类型,这意味着您无需导入任何模块即可使用元组。
访问值
Basics模块具有两个辅助函数,用于在(a,b)不使用模式匹配的情况下访问长度为2的元组的值:
fst (True, "Hello!") -- True snd (True, "Hello!") -- "Hello!"
具有较大长度的元组的访问值是通过模式匹配完成的。
模式匹配
元组与模式匹配结合使用非常有用:
toggleFlag: (Sting, Bool) -> (Sting, Bool)
toggleFlag (name, flag) =
(name, not flag)关于元组的评论
元组包含少于7个comparable数据类型的值
热门推荐
10 八一幼儿祝福语大全简短
11 公司乔迁食堂祝福语简短
12 婚礼结束聚餐祝福语简短
13 儿媳买车妈妈祝福语简短
14 毕业送礼老师祝福语简短
15 同事辞职正常祝福语简短
16 恭贺新婚文案祝福语简短
17 金店立秋祝福语简短英文
18 婆婆高寿祝福语大全简短